Transaction a5dcc819267fb204da23d7641d345c61abfbc7fefa2c65746323960e2ff18c81
2 Input
2 Outputs
- a5dcc819267fb204da23d7641d345c61abfbc7fefa2c65746323960e2ff18c81:0
- a5dcc819267fb204da23d7641d345c61abfbc7fefa2c65746323960e2ff18c81:1
value 135417
address 1KNP62iU7gvBWqzaRksghRLQ7pUNNUvDyh
value 3437423
address 1Ghy4AecA2VqkmS399GLbMCdEAudWkbvEj